Catrine Mill is a historic cotton manufacturing complex located in the village of Catrine in East Ayrshire, Scotland. Originally established in 1787 by industrialists Sir Richard Arkwright and David Dale, the site became an early center for the Industrial Revolution in Scotland. The complex utilized the flow of the River Ayr to power its extensive spinning and weaving machinery. Today, the remaining structures are of significant interest to industrial archaeologists and historians studying early factory systems and Scottish textile manufacturing.
